How do insulin and glucagon affect the level of blood glucose?

Insulin and glucagon are hormones secreted by islet cells within the pancreas. They are both secreted in response to blood sugar levels, but in opposite fashion! Insulin is normally secreted by the beta cells (a type of islet cell) of the pancreas. ... If blood glucose is high, then no glucagon is secreted.
